American International Group Inc
FINANCIAL SERVICES · INSURANCE - DIVERSIFIED · USA
American International Group, Inc., also known as AIG, is an American multinational finance and insurance corporation with operations in more than 80 countries and jurisdictions. The company operates through three core businesses: General Insurance, Life & Retirement, and a standalone technology-enabled subsidiary.
LG Display Co Ltd
TECHNOLOGY · CONSUMER ELECTRONICS · USA
LG Display Co., Ltd. is dedicated to the design, manufacture and sale of thin film transistor liquid crystal displays (TFT-LCD) and display panels based on organic light emitting diode (OLED) technology. The company is headquartered in Seoul, South Korea.
